Meaning
Error monitoring software plays a critical role in ensuring the smooth functioning of software applications. It helps businesses and organizations identify and resolve errors and issues that can affect the performance, functionality, and user experience of their software systems. By monitoring applications in real-time, error monitoring software allows developers and IT teams to detect and diagnose problems quickly, reducing downtime and improving overall application performance.

Market Restraints
- High Initial Investment: Implementing error monitoring software requires an initial investment in terms of software licenses, infrastructure, and training. This can pose a barrier for small and medium-sized businesses with limited budgets.
- Integration Challenges: Integrating error monitoring software with existing software systems and workflows can be complex, especially in large organizations with legacy systems. Integration issues may require additional resources and expertise, delaying the adoption of error monitoring solutions.
- Lack of Awareness and Expertise: Some organizations may not be fully aware of the benefits of error monitoring software or may lack the necessary expertise to implement and utilize these solutions effectively. This can hinder market growth, particularly in less tech-savvy industries.
- Data Privacy and Security Concerns: Error monitoring software collects and analyzes data from software applications, which raises concerns about data privacy and security. Organizations need to ensure that proper measures are in place to protect sensitive data and comply with relevant regulations.

Market Key Trends
- Shift towards Proactive Error Monitoring: The market is witnessing a shift from reactive error monitoring to proactive monitoring. Organizations are adopting solutions that provide real-time monitoring, anomaly detection, and predictive analytics to address issues before they impact users.
- Integration with DevOps and Agile Practices: Error monitoring software is increasingly being integrated into DevOps and Agile development workflows. This integration allows for continuous monitoring and issue resolution throughout the software development lifecycle, promoting collaboration and faster time to market.
- AI-driven Error Monitoring: Artificial intelligence and machine learning technologies are revolutionizing error monitoring processes. AI-driven error monitoring software can analyze vast amounts of data, detect patterns, and provide actionable insights, enabling more efficient and accurate error detection and resolution.
- Focus on End-to-end Monitoring: Organizations are recognizing the importance of end-to-end monitoring to ensure seamless user experiences. Error monitoring software that offers comprehensive visibility into application performance across different components and environments is gaining traction.
